The concept of is a delicate social tightrope. While often dismissed as "boasting" or "arrogance," researchers now recognize it as a vital tool for building self-esteem , fostering motivation, and managing one's digital reputation. The Dual Nature of Self-Praise

: It serves as a healthy way to affirm your own value and resilience, helping you cope with criticism and stay motivated. self-praise
